发表评论取消回复
相关阅读
相关 Java内存管理:堆、栈、方法区的区别
在Java中,内存主要分为以下几个区域: 1. 堆(Heap): - 描述:堆是线程不安全的,所有对象的生存都是依赖于垃圾收集机制。 - 性质:动态大小,即新生对
相关 JVM内存结构理解:栈、堆和方法区的区别示例
Java虚拟机(JVM)的内存结构主要包括栈、堆和方法区。它们各自的功能和区别如下: 1. 栈(Stack): - 位置:线程局部,每个线程都有自己的栈。 - 功
相关 Java内存结构理解:栈、堆和方法区的区别?
在Java的内存模型中,主要包含以下几个区域: 1. 栈(Stack): - 栈是线程执行的顺序数据结构。 - Java中的局部变量和方法调用参数都在栈上分配空间
相关 理解JVM内存结构:堆、栈和方法区的区别
在Java虚拟机(JVM)的内存结构中,主要包括以下三个区域: 1. 堆(Heap): - 堆是JVM管理的主要内存区域,主要用于存储对象实例。 - 堆是可变大小
相关 Java虚拟机内存管理:栈区、堆区、方法区理解
在Java虚拟机(JVM)的内存管理中,主要包括三个区域:栈区、堆区和方法区。下面分别介绍这三个区域: 1. 栈区(Stack): - **局部变量**:每个方法都有自
相关 Java内存管理:理解堆和栈的区别
在Java中,内存管理主要涉及两部分:堆(Heap)和栈(Stack)。 1. 堆(Heap): - **概念**:Java中的对象(类的实例)存储在堆中。 - **动态性*
相关 Java内存图以及堆、栈、常量区、静态区、方法区的区别
![watermark_type_ZmFuZ3poZW5naGVpdGk_shadow_10_text_aHR0cHM6Ly96aGFuZ3h1ZWxpYW5nLmJsb2cu
相关 Java内存分析—栈,堆,方法区
Java内存分析—栈,堆,方法区 -------------------- 一、栈: 1).特点是:自动分配,连续空间,先进后出原则。 2).基本数据类型(一
相关 JVM内存结构------堆,栈,方法区,以及堆和栈的区别
一 、 定义 堆:FIFO队列优先,先进先出。JVM只有一个堆区被所有线程所共享!堆存放在耳机缓存中,调用对象的速度相对慢一些,生命周期由JVM的垃圾回收机制定。
相关 深入理解JVM--Java内存区域之栈,堆,方法区
文章目录 JVM运行时数据区域介绍 1、程序计数器(线程私有) 2、Java虚拟机栈(线程私有)
还没有评论,来说两句吧...